卓越飞翔博客卓越飞翔博客

卓越飞翔 - 您值得收藏的技术分享站
技术文章11179本站已运行3223

微信小程序PHP开发中如何优化用户体验

随着移动互联网应用的发展,微信小程序已经成为了许多企业和个人开展业务、宣传的重要平台。作为流行的一种开发模式,PHP+MySQL服务端架构在微信小程序开发中得到越来越广泛的应用。然而,在PHP开发的过程中,如何优化小程序的用户体验,使用户获得更好的使用体验和服务质量,成为了一个亟待解决的问题。本文将从用户体验角度出发,探讨如何优化微信小程序PHP开发。

第一、减少页面加载时间

页面加载时间是用户体验的重要组成部分。网页响应时间越长,用户等待的时间就会越长,影响用户体验。因此,在微信小程序PHP开发中,应当尽量减少页面加载时间。具体的优化可以从以下几个方面入手:

1、 合理的页面设计:页面结构清晰简介,避免大量图片、视频等文件占用较大的网络带宽,导致页面加载时间过长。

2、 数据加载技巧:采用分段加载和滚动加载等技术,可以有效减少页面加载时间。如果页面中数据比较多,采用ajax异步加载方式,只加载当前用户可见的数据,进一步缩短页面加载时间。

3、 合理的缓存策略:利用浏览器缓存、CDN缓存等技术,可以提高页面加载速度,减轻服务器负担,并能够降低用户的等待时间。

第二、增强交互体验

交互体验是微信小程序PHP开发中的重点部分。一个良好的交互体验能够提高用户的满意度,增强用户的黏性。为了实现良好的交互体验,我们可以从以下几个方面入手:

1、 优化动画效果:在需要触发交互时,增加一些细节的动画特效,如页面切换动画、按钮点击效果等,可以提高用户的体验感。

2、 优化消息提示:合理的消息提示可以提高用户的操作体验。我们可以将消息提示尽可能的简洁且易懂,使用户快速掌握信息。

3、 改善用户界面:对于用户界面可以从色彩、字体、布局等方面入手,使其更加舒适易用,增加用户体验。

第三、保证数据安全性

微信小程序PHP开发中的另一个核心问题是数据安全性。在数据交互过程中,如何保证用户数据的安全,让用户信任我们的小程序服务。我们可以从以下几个方面入手,保证数据安全性:

1、 使用HTTPS:采用HTTPS加密通信方式,确保数据的安全传输。同时,在使用HTTPS之前,我们需要注意证书的有效期和证书的发放机构。

2、 合理的生命周期管理:在应用开发过程中,我们需要采用合理的生命周期管理方式。及时的清理无效数据,关闭无用连接等,可以有效提高SQL查询效率,减少服务端资源的占用,从而保证数据安全性。

3、 安全管理:在设计服务端架构时,我们应加强数据的安全管理。如控制服务器访问权限、设置访问防护机制等,防范黑客入侵等安全威胁。

综上所述,微信小程序PHP开发在用户体验方面可以从减少页面加载时间、增加交互体验、保证数据安全性三个方面入手进行优化。通过不断的优化,提高我们的小程序的使用体验和服务质量,增强用户对我们的信任度和依赖度,打造一个更具有竞争力的微信小程序服务。

卓越飞翔博客
上一篇: 微信小程序中PHP实现生成动态海报
下一篇: php如何使用PHP的Reflection扩展?
留言与评论(共有 0 条评论)
   
验证码:
隐藏边栏